Transaction 259a85f2676820afd7c3d080e70543c2ddf262a909d43282a27475f28893d76a

1 Input
2 Outputs
  • 259a85f2676820afd7c3d080e70543c2ddf262a909d43282a27475f28893d76a:0
  • value  7816641
    address  1J8EB9HZiRYbigwiV2YLxuBT4BurRca3zX
  • 259a85f2676820afd7c3d080e70543c2ddf262a909d43282a27475f28893d76a:1
  • value  561461908
    address  18e6vKDYmE3suzdkHCyEPEQExCA9Qvg38m